Sat. July 5
Over to Cheslyn rise - continued logging up in Gravel-pit p[addock] but rain stopped us. Returned to woolshed - cleaned + greased the shearing machine - pressed Father's crutching wool - also my bale of same which only weighed 236 lbs nett. In pm drove down to Levin in Cheslyn Rise car to shop - deluge of rain.
